RUSSIA: PSA 9-month sales soar

28 October 2008 | Source: just-auto.com editorial team

PSA Peugeot Citroen sales in Russia rose 62.3% year on  year to 44,947 cars in the January-September period.

Sales rose 59.9% to 18,956 cars in the July-September quarter, the company said in a statement cited by the Prime-Tass news agency.

Announcing "drastic" fourth quarter cutbacks last week, PSA said eastern Europe started to slow in the third quarter with a decline of nearly 2% after a buoyant first half.

Growth for the first nine months was 5.8% and market share 11.1%.

The booming Russian market grew 24.9% in the first nine months but slowed to 12% in Q3. PSA registrations were up 65% in Q3 and 63.2% for the first nine months a French statement said.
